Richard B. Oginz: Bridging Science and Art Through Pop Iconography Rick Oginz (born 1944) stands as a singular voice in contemporary sculpture and pop art, blending meticulous craftsmanship with conceptual explorations rooted in scientific observation and technological advancement.
